## Tuning

The receipt mailer (Almsgate) batches donation receipts and sends through the Thornquay relay. On-call: if the queue backs up, resist the urge to crank batch size — the relay rate-limits per connection, and bigger batches just mean bigger retries. Scale worker count first, then shorten the flush interval. Dedupe window must stay longer than the retry horizon or donors get duplicate receipts, which generates tickets. All knobs live in one place and are read at worker start. Current production values follow.

tuning table, kajop-yafof:
QUOTAS = {
    "wenath": 10,
    "ulaael": 5,
}

Alert: Kindlepost config hot-reload failed. The watcher detected a change in the live config but validation rejected it; the service keeps running on the last good snapshot. No restart needed. Fix the config, bump the revision, and the reloader retries within a minute. Validation error details and rollback steps are on the internal page below.

wiki page, bahof-tajef: https://harbor.crelvostack.local/secrets/deploy/spaces/merge_requests/352483d166532f3d

Subject: Key rotation for the Userhive extraction

As part of splitting the user module out of the Cordant monolith, we are rotating all credentials that the new Userhive service uses to reach the internal profile store. The old key is revoked effective Friday. For your review, the replacement key is recorded below.

API key for bageg-kajef: vxb2-ss

## Service Accounts — Queue Migration

We finally retired the homegrown job queue (rest in peace, "Chugger") and moved everything onto Pelicanette. Heads up for future maintainers: the old worker accounts are dead, don't resurrect them. Each service now gets its own Pelicanette account with scoped enqueue/dequeue permissions, provisioned through the Harkness portal. The migration script in tools/queue-cutover handles re-registering consumers, but it needs credentials for the internal broker. Run it with the key shown here.

app token of haweg-kawef = qvz2-4g